Wall Street shares rally at close, Dow soars over 400 pts

EPA-EFE/JUSTIN LANE

Major stocks on Wall Street ended the trading session on Wednesday recording significant gains after the report on the country's services industry revealed a three-month peak in July, seemingly dampening concerns that the economy is entering a recession.

Earlier today, Moderna Inc. and CVS Health Corporation published their second quarterly earnings of the fiscal year, with Booking.com and eBay Inc. set to release their reports after the closing bell.

The Dow Jones Industrial Average soared by 1.28% or 415 points at the closing bell, after climbing over 500 points just ahead of the close. The Walt Disney Company was the index's best performer gaining 4.12%. The Nasdaq 100 surged by 2.73% over 350 points, while the S&P 500 jumped by 1.56%, with Moderna Inc. pulling both indexes up by 15.97%.

The euro was flat against the dollar, going for $1.01675 at 3:58 pm ET.
